[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index] [Xen-devel] [PATCH] Enable VPID (Virtual Processor Identification)
The patch attached enables the VPID feature. When present, it allows TLB entries to be retained across VM entry and VM exit, and Xen can now identify distinct address spaces through a new virtual-processor ID (VPID) field of the VMCS. It applies to the unstable tree with the patch for EPT applied (i.e. please apply the EPT patch first). arch/x86/hvm/vmx/vmcs.c | 17 ++++++++ arch/x86/hvm/vmx/vmx.c | 82 +++++++++++++++++++++++++++++++++++++++-- include/asm-x86/hvm/domain.h | 1 include/asm-x86/hvm/vmx/vmcs.h | 8 ++++ include/asm-x86/hvm/vmx/vmx.h | 34 +++++++++++++++++ 5 files changed, 138 insertions(+), 4 deletions(-) Signed-off-by: Xin Li <xin.b.li@xxxxxxxxx> Signed-off-by: Jun Nakajima <jun.nakajima@xxxxxxxxx> Jun --- Intel Open Source Technology Center Attachment:
vpid.patch _______________________________________________ Xen-devel mailing list Xen-devel@xxxxxxxxxxxxxxxxxxx http://lists.xensource.com/xen-devel
|
Lists.xenproject.org is hosted with RackSpace, monitoring our |